During the 2020-2021 academic year, Baptist University of the Americas handed out 6 bachelor's degrees in other theological & ministerial studies. This is a decrease of 33% over the previous year when 9 degrees were handed out.
Take a look at the following statistics related to the make-up of the other theological & ministerial studies majors at Baptist University of the Americas.
The other theological & ministerial studies program at Baptist University of the Americas awarded 6 bachelor's degrees in 2020-2021. About 50% of these degrees went to men with the other 50% going to women.
The majority of the bachelor's degree graduates for this major are Hispanic or Latino. In the most recent graduating class for which data is available, 83% of grads fell into this category.
